[Télécharger] Design Patterns for Embedded Systems in C: An Embedded Software Engineering Toolkit de Bruce Powel Douglass livre En ligne
Télécharger Design Patterns for Embedded Systems in C: An Embedded Software Engineering Toolkit de Bruce Powel Douglass Livres Pdf Epub
![Download Design Patterns for Embedded Systems in C: An Embedded Software Engineering Toolkit PDF](https://images-na.ssl-images-amazon.com/images/I/51jkzWFp5cL._AC_UL500_.jpg)
Télécharger "Design Patterns for Embedded Systems in C: An Embedded Software Engineering Toolkit" de Bruce Powel Douglass Pdf Ebook
Auteur : Bruce Powel Douglass
Catégorie : Livres anglais et étrangers,Professional & Technical,Engineering
Broché : * pages
Éditeur : *
Langue : Français, Anglais
A recent survey stated that 52% of embedded projects are late by 4-5 months. This book can help get those projects in on-time with design patterns. The author carefully takes into account the special concerns found in designing and developing embedded applications specifically concurrency, communication, speed, and memory usage. Patterns are given in UML (Unified Modeling Language) with examples including ANSI C for direct and practical application to C code. A basic C knowledge is a prerequisite for the book while UML notation and terminology is included. General C programming books do not include discussion of the contraints found within embedded system design. The practical examples give the reader an understanding of the use of UML and OO (Object Oriented) designs in a resource-limited environment. Also included are two chapters on state machines. The beauty of this book is that it can help you today. .
Télécharger Design Patterns for Embedded Systems in C: An Embedded Software Engineering Toolkit de Bruce Powel Douglass Pdf Ebook
Embedded Software & Systems Development / Ansys ~ System and software engineers use Ansys SCADE solutions to graphically design, verify and automatically generate critical embedded systems and software applications with high dependability requirements. SCADE solutions are highly interoperable and can be easily integrated into existing development flows, optimizing development and increasing communication among team members.
Figma: the collaborative interface design tool. ~ It’s what any good cloud software should be. Explore features “Figma is fast. Files are always up to date. It’s easy to share designs across the organization, so collaboration is easy.” Bryan Haggerty, Sr. Design Manager at Twitter. Prototyping. Design and prototype in tandem. Bring your ideas to life faster in animated prototypes that feel like the real thing. Get insights from users .
An Embedded Software Primer: Simon, David E ~ An Embedded Software Primer is a clearly written, insightful manual for engineers interested in writing embedded-system software. The example-driven approach puts you on a fast track to understanding embedded-system programming and applying what you learn to your projects. This book will give you the necessary foundation to work confidently in this field.
IBM Developer : Download : IBM Rational Rhapsody family ~ Download an edition of the Rational Rhapsody family, which helps systems engineers and embedded software developers analyze, design, develop, test, and deliver embedded, real-time systems and software. This trial provides access to all the base editions and also many of the available add-ons. Make your choice of edition during the product installation.
Tinkercad / From mind to design in minutes ~ Tinkercad is a free, easy-to-use app for 3D design, electronics, and coding.
MPLAB® X IDE / Microchip Technology ~ MPLAB ® X Integrated Development Environment (IDE) is an expandable, highly configurable software program that incorporates powerful tools to help you discover, configure, develop, debug and qualify embedded designs for most of Microchip’s microcontrollers and digital signal controllers. MPLAB X IDE works seamlessly with the MPLAB development ecosystem of software and tools, many of which .
PatternsOnline: ~ Click Here to view all our latest additions.: Main Pattern Categories: Animals Scenes & Sayings The Holidays
Embedded UI Development Software / Crank Software ~ Next-generation UI development. Crank Software is so much more than just a GUI design and development software company. Storyboard, our cross-platform embedded GUI development framework, in addition to our embedded engineering services team are the extended arms of UX-led companies around the globe.. From Red Dot UI Design award-winning Fortune 100 companies, to innovative, small device .
Keil Embedded Development Tools for Arm, Cortex-M, Cortex ~ Keil makes C compilers, macro assemblers, real-time kernels, debuggers, simulators, integrated environments, evaluation boards, and emulators for the ARM, XC16x/C16x/ST10, 251, and 8051 microcontroller families. This web site provides information about our embedded development tools, evaluation software, product updates, application notes, example code, and technical support.
IAR Embedded Workbench - IAR Systems ~ The SEI CERT C Coding Standard's goal is to provide rules for developing safe, reliable, and secure systems in the C programming language, with support for C11 constructs. C-STAT covers all rules in the different CERT C sections listed on the CERT C wiki as of January 2020, with the exception of the API, CON, POS, and WIN sections, which are not applicable to IAR Systems products, yielding a .
Insyde Software / UEFI Firmware & Engineering Services ~ Insyde Software is leading worldwide provider of UEFI firmware systems management (BMC firmware) solutions, and custom engineering services for companies in the mobile, desktop, server, embedded and IoT (Internet-of-Things) computing industries.
Apple Design Resources - Apple Developer ~ Apple Design Resources for iOS include Sketch, Photoshop, and Adobe XD templates, along with comprehensive UI resources that depict the full range of controls, views, and glyphs available to developers using the iOS SDK. These resources help you design apps that match the iOS design language. Icon and glyph production files are preconfigured to automate asset production using Sketch slices or .
Software Design Patterns - GeeksforGeeks ~ Design patterns are used to represent some of the best practices adapted by experienced object-oriented software developers. A design pattern systematically names, motivates, and explains a general design that addresses a recurring design problem in object-oriented systems. It describes the problem, the solution, when to apply the solution, and its consequences. It also gives implementation .
MSC Software Corporation / Simulating Reality, Delivering ~ Watch the on-demand Academia Webinar Series and discover how engineering tools from MSC Software prepare students with professional level experience . E-book: Smart multibody dynamics solutions . Download Now. Reduce system development costs . Whitepaper: The Emergence of Artificial Intelligence in CAE Simulation for manufacturers . Download Now. 100% EV - Accelerating Electrification . Plug .
Intronix 34 Channel 500MHz PC-Based Logic Analyzer Just ~ -- Leon van Snippenberg, Systems Architect AVIX-RT Real-Time Embedded Operating Systems 's-Hertogenbosch, The Netherlands "LogicPort arrived [in Thailand] as promised, in fact 2 days early! I must admit I was amazed that I had it up and running with a full set of 8052 signals within 10 minutes out of the box. All the reviews are true! There was .
Online IT & Software Courses / Udemy ~ Study the latest operating system architectures or prepare for certification exams with courses from Udemy's world-class instructors. Skip to content. Categories Search for anything. Development. Web Development Data Science Mobile Development Programming Languages Game Development Database Design & Development Software Testing Software Engineering Development Tools No-Code Development .
Tcl/Tk Software ~ Operating System Packages Most Unix / Linux operating system distributions, as well as Mac OS X, include Tcl/Tk. If not already installed, you can use your system's package manager to install the appropriate packages. For example, on a Debian system, you can type apt-get install tcl. to install Tcl. Note than some components, even including Tk, man pages and C libraries may be separate .
Backup Software for Hyper-V, VMware, O365 and Windows Server ~ Altaro Software provides award-winning and easy-to-use solutions for Microsoft Hyper-V and VMware VM backup, O365 backup and physical server backup.
Get Qt - Download now ~ With Qt, you can reach all your target platforms – desktop & embedded – with one technology and one codebase, minimizing your time-to-market and maintenance burden. Get Qt - Download now Design
IAR Systems ~ IAR Systems enables Linux-based Continuous Integration and automated workflows for RISC-V. December 03, 2020 IAR Systems and GigaDevice extend partnership with powerful Arm solutions. November 26, 2020 IAR Systems delivers extended optimization and trace capabilities for RISC-V development. November 18, 2020 Secure Thingz accelerates secure prototyping and production with extended provisioning .
Your Go-To Source for Innovative Solutions - NI ~ Our systems integrate easily with new technologies and support the latest engineering methods, putting you in position to innovate faster. We’re in this together. When you purchase a product or service from us, you’re not making a one-time transaction.
GNU Octave - The GNU Operating System and the Free ~ Free software, runs on GNU/Linux, macOS, BSD, and Microsoft Windows; Drop-in compatible with many Matlab scripts ; Download Documentation. Syntax Examples. The Octave syntax is largely compatible with Matlab. The Octave interpreter can be run in GUI mode, as a console, or invoked as part of a shell script. More Octave examples can be found in the Octave wiki. Solve systems of equations with .
Comment installer Linux: 13 étapes (avec images) ~ Comment installer Linux. Linux est un système d'exploitation open source conçu dans le but de remplacer Windows et Mac OS X. Il est disponible en téléchargement gratuit et peut être installé sur à peu près n'importe quel ordinateur. Grâce.
Télécharger logiciels pour LINUX : Programmes en ~ Télécharger gratuitement tous les logiciels pour Linux : développement, internet, multimédia, jeux. Téléchargement rapide pour Linux avec Telecharger.
Cranes Software International Limited ~ Welcome to Cranes Software International Limited. Cranes Software International Limited is a company that provides Enterprise Statistical Analytics and Engineering Simulation Software Products and Solutions across the globe. The Company's business interests span Products, Productized Solutions, Services and R & D in future technologies.
Post a Comment for "[Télécharger] Design Patterns for Embedded Systems in C: An Embedded Software Engineering Toolkit de Bruce Powel Douglass livre En ligne"